Panaji, Dec 14: A magisterial inquiry committee probing the deadly fire at the Birch by Romeo Lane nightclub in North Goa has questioned the original landowner and the local panchayat sarpanch as part of its investigation into the December 6 tragedy that claimed 25 lives.

Officials said Pradeep Ghadi Amonkar, the original landowner of the property, was summoned by the panel on Saturday and questioned for nearly seven hours. His counsel, Prasenjeet Dhage, described the questioning as “intensive and vigorous,” adding that the committee sought to ascertain the circumstances leading to the incident.
